ABSTRACT:
A fastening device for insertion into a hole in a support member has an axially straight shank having a width substantially in the range of 85-95% of the hole diameter, and an axially straight barb connected with the shank through a minor radius, such that the barb and shank can move into closely adjacent parallelism with each other when the fastener is inserted into a hole and the barb is in a flexed and stressed condition, the barb having a length in the range of 90-140% of the hole diameter, and, in its unstressed condition, subtending an acute angle of 30.degree.-45.degree. with respect to the shank.
